Union IT and Electronics Minister Ashwini Vaishnaw on Tuesday pitched for making Andaman the next big hub for global internet data transfer due to its geographic location.

Speaking at the Bharat AI Shakti event, the minister also appealed to extend the submarine cable to Myanmar, from where it can be extended to the Indian northeastern states.
